On July 21, iManage finalized a buyout of their core business from HP to become iManage, Inc. Any current hosted customers in HP's cloud can expect to continue to receive support. Furthermore, it appears that support will eventually be transitioning back to Chicago. In the near-term, customers should continue to contact the same support number that they utilize today.
